Position Overview:
The Certified Patient Care Assistant (CPCA) is responsible for delivering a variety of patient support services across multiple healthcare environments.

This role involves providing essential care as directed by a Registered Nurse to patients within a specialized unit at the Department of Veterans Affairs.

The CPCA plays a crucial role in assisting healthcare professionals in the management and treatment of patients facing serious health challenges.

Key Responsibilities:
As a Certified Patient Care Assistant, your duties will include but are not limited to:
  • Facilitating patient admissions by building rapport and guiding patients through the unit's layout, regulations, and their rights.
  • Delivering nursing care to a diverse patient population, including those who are acutely, chronically, or critically ill.
  • Contributing to patient care planning and execution.
  • Encouraging suggestions for enhancing patient care and fostering a collaborative environment.
  • Monitoring, documenting, and reporting changes in patients' conditions, behaviors, and concerns.
  • Implementing appropriate interventions during behavioral incidents.
  • Promoting patient independence and assisting with daily living activities as needed.
  • Maintaining cleanliness and orderliness in the ward and ensuring proper care of equipment.
  • Keeping supervisors informed about supply shortages and equipment issues.
  • Actively participating in creating a safe, recovery-oriented environment for both patients and staff.
  • Taking responsibility for validating observations and therapeutic interventions with the healthcare team.
  • Engaging as a member of the multidisciplinary treatment team.
  • Assisting Registered Nurses in patient care and treatment.
  • Recognizing emergency situations and intervening within the scope of practice while awaiting further assistance.
  • Supporting charge nurses with dressing changes and complex procedures.
  • Utilizing lifting equipment effectively to assist patients with mobility.
  • Educating and demonstrating safe equipment usage to other staff members.

Requirements:
To qualify for this position, candidates must meet the following conditions:
  • U.S. Citizenship is required.
  • All selected applicants will undergo a urinalysis for illegal drug screening prior to appointment.
  • Selective Service Registration is mandatory for males born after December 31, 1959.
  • Proficiency in written and spoken English is essential.
  • Probationary period may be required.
  • Background/security investigation will be conducted.
  • Completion of an online onboarding process is necessary.
  • Passing a pre-employment physical assessment is required.
  • Participation in the seasonal influenza vaccination program is mandatory for all healthcare personnel.
  • Compliance with the COVID-19 vaccination program is required for all healthcare personnel.
Qualifications:
Applicants who are in the process of completing educational or certification requirements may be considered but cannot be hired until all qualifications are met.

Basic Requirements:
  • U.S. Citizenship: Non-citizens may only be appointed when qualified citizens are unavailable.
  • English Language: Proficiency in spoken and written English is required.
  • Education: Six months of general experience or one year above high school with relevant coursework, or completion of a specialized course resulting in certification as a nursing assistant.
Physical Requirements:
The role requires physical capabilities such as lifting, prolonged standing, and frequent bending, as well as mental and sensory skills including recall, reasoning, and effective communication. The work environment may vary in pace and requires adaptability to changing conditions.
